SA Premiership battle starting to heat up

The South Australia Metro Jockey Premiership race is starting to heat up with three metropolitan meetings to go in the 2020/2021 season. 

Jessica Eaton leads the premiership race on 62 winners, three more than Todd Pannell with 59 winners. 

After riding a double on Saturday at Gawler, Eaton is all the more determined to take out the premiership in her first season over in Adelaide. 

“It’s certainly a privilege to be in this position, it’s not something I expected but it’s great to be in this position.

“It’s obviously down to the support I’ve been given over the last 12 months, just a surreal place to be in at the moment,” said Eaton. 

Her main supporter is local trainer Michael Hickmott riding 33 winners for the stable this season with Hickmott singing her praises last weekend after their win with promising two-year-old Taunting.



Whilst for Todd Pannell, he came away from the Gawler meeting without a win but will look to finish off strongly at Morphettville where he has had the most success throughout the season. 

Eaton is currently a $1.80 chance to take out the premiership ahead of Pannell at $2.00 with the three meetings to go.
